The goal is not just to turn on features. The goal is to build a CRM that fits how your business captures leads, communicates, books appointments, follows up, and tracks progress.
Every CRM project follows a structured path so the system is easier to understand, test, and use. We define the process first, then build the structure, automation, and team workflow around it.
We review how leads come in, how your team communicates, how appointments are handled, where follow-up slows down, and what should improve.
We define the contacts, fields, tags, pipelines, calendars, forms, communication flow, permissions, and reporting structure the system will need.
Before buildout starts, we confirm the system approach, workflow logic, priorities, and any important adjustments so the setup stays aligned.
We configure the CRM, communication channels, booking setup, automations, integrations, users, and tracking, then test the experience end to end.
After launch, we help refine workflows, improve organization, clean up data, and make practical adjustments as your business grows or changes.
The strongest CRM is not the one with the most features enabled. It is the one your team can actually understand, maintain, and use consistently.
